Our shop uses all kinds of pSeries boxes as well as
storage devices going from SSA to the Ds8100, my
teammates and I have been pushing for rootvg's being
on a SAN Lun, it would make migrating servers from one
box to another so much faster, not to mention the
advantages it would bring for DR purposes. but for
some reason or another this has been a no-go land.
now, thanks to the bunch of fractional CPU
requirements we're getting from the different
deparments (they get to pay for the resouces allocated
to them) we need to go VIO, using SAN disks for all
storage requirements.
right now, it is pretty cool, because you only have to
create the LUN, flash copy the std image and boom!, a
new machine is born.
let's see how it goes as time goes by.
